Transaction 9126358cb0cfb12939cf84462326e0cd7d6e8d7486f3d89f86668095981ec378

block
47e16b3cbe98d858326480b3144a1918fe6f281df1d1c3c29ee35666e39e89f2

1 Input

23 Outputs